Maja Wolnik is a passionate book designer, brand strategist, soon-to-be author and founder of Maja Creative. She leads a brilliant creative team, overseeing the strategic and creative direction on all projects.
Eternally curious about people, design and business, Maja is committed to helping heart-centred and purpose-driven business owners, writers, entrepreneurs and creatives build meaningful, memorable, successful brands and beautiful books that positively impact the community.
Prior to launching Maja Creative, Maja clocked up over 20,000 expert hours honing her skills in the fields of graphic design, branding, marketing and brand strategy working in-house, in-studio and freelance in the broadest range of industries possible including government, manufacturing, travel, advertising, retail and publishing. Her breadth of experience over the last decade — including working and living across 3 different continents in Poland, Canada and Australia — has given her a unique worldly view of people and business.
She received her Bachelor of Arts in Creative Advertising from RMIT University, studied fine art at Melbourne University (through Victorian College of the Arts), Direct Marketing at ADMA and Illustration at Emily Carr University.
